37 | CHAPTER 6 – CREATING OBJECTS ON A PAGE
Playing Video Files on Ubuntu®
Before you can play video files on Ubuntu, you must install some video codecs and
ffmpeg.
To install video codecs 1. Open your default Web browser.
2. Browse to https://help.ubuntu.com/community/RestrictedFormats.
3. Follow the on-screen instructions.
To install ffmpeg
using a terminal
1. Open a terminal window.
2. Switch to root.
3. Run apt-get build-dep ffmpeg.
To install ffmpeg
using Synaptic
1. Select Applications > Add/Remove.
2. Set Show: to All available applications.
3. Search for and install ffmpeg.
Adding a Link to an Object
You can link any object on a page to a Web page, another page in the file, a file on
your computer, or an attachment. An attachment is a copy of a file, a shortcut to a file
or a link to a Web page that you add to the Attachments tab.
To add a link to an object 1. Select the object.
2. Press the object’s menu arrow, and then select Link.
The Insert Link dialog box appears.
3. To add a Web page link, press Web Page, and then type the Web address in the
Address box.
OR
To add a link to another page in the file, press Page in this File, and then select
an option in the Select a page area.
